Les Chernokids




If there's one thing that freaks me out its mutant kids, they just gives me the creeps! However, I'm fascinated by stories about and around the history of the Chernobyl disaster, be it fictional or documentary or even travel oriented.

Les Chernokids is a 7 minute short gives us a glimpse into the lives of 4 mutant children with vivid imaginations who live under the shadow of the Chernobyl reactor. Starting off almost like a documentary interview with one of the children talking about his "mother" who we later find out to be literally one of the reactors. Some of the way the kids are shown can be deemed borderline disturbing so if you have issues watching images of the sort I would keep away.

The short film has been getting some creds winning "best of" at the E-Magiciens festival in Paris among a few others. The short CG film was directed by Matthieu Bernada, Nils Boussuge, Florence Ciuccoli, Clement Deltour and Marion Potegnief from the Supinfocom animation school.
